Sunday Ratings: NBC Tops Premieres with Football
Posted by Veronica Santiago Categories: Animation, Comedy, Drama, Prime Time, Reality, Sports, ABC, CBS, FOX, NBC, Amazing Race, The, Desperate Housewives, Family Guy, Ratings,
ABC had Vanessa Williams, FOX had an hour-long Family Guy and CBS had a must-see watermelon mishap – but those three networks were missing one important thing: football. The gridiron action in Miami was hot enough to win both the demos and viewers for NBC.
8pm
- Approximately 15.9 million (6.5/16 in 18-49) saw the New York Jets beat the Miami Dolphins on Sunday Night Football.
- A late edition of 60 Minutes attracted nearly 13.9 million (3.8/10).
- Extreme Makeover: Home Edition nailed down 8.4 million (2.5/6).
- The Simpsons kicked off the evening with 7.8 million.
- The Cleveland Show (6.6 million, 3.1/8) slipped slightly from its lead-in.

9pm
- Desperate Housewives saw 12.8 million (4.2/10 in 18-49) checking out Wisteria Lane’s new resident.
- The Amazing Race had 11 million (3.6/9) anticipating the watermelon scene.
- An hour-long Family Guy (9.1 million, 4.5/11) had the best demos of the night outside of sports.
10pm
- Undercover Boss premiered to 11.1 million, 3.7/9 in 18-49).
- Brothers & Sisters returned to 9.6 million (3.0/8).
